Soybean planting and harvesting time

Soybean planting and harvesting time

Soybean planting time

There are three best planting times for soybeans. The first is in spring from March to April, the second is in May to June after the wheat harvest, and the third is also in September to October.

Soybean harvest time

The harvesting time of soybeans will be different depending on the planting time. If planted in spring, it can be harvested in June or July. If planted in summer, it must be harvested in July or August. If planted in autumn, it must wait until November or December.

Key points for high-yield soybean planting

1. Sowing and seedling raising

Prepare suitable soybean seeds. High-quality seeds can improve the survival rate after sowing. Prepare a loose and breathable seedbed. Moisten the seedbed before sowing, sow the treated seeds, cover the seeds with a thin soil, water to maintain good humidity, promote the germination of soybean seedlings, and transplant them when the seedlings grow to 4-5 cm.

2. Transplanting

Soybeans have strong adaptability and are not very demanding on soil quality. They are suitable for growing in many soil types. Choose the soil for planting, prepare the land and deep plow in advance, sprinkle medicine to treat the soil in advance, sprinkle an appropriate amount of farmyard manure as base fertilizer, transplant the soybeans into the soil, and maintain a good spacing, with each plant 30-50 cm apart.

3. Field management

After planting the soybean seedlings, they should be watered, thinned out and replanted a week later, and the seedlings that are not growing well should be pulled out to fill the soybean seedlings. After that, the soil should be cultivated and weeded every week or so. The growth of soybeans requires certain nutrients and needs to be fertilized reasonably. Apply base fertilizer during planting and fertilize again when the soybeans bloom and form pods to ensure a good supply of nutrients.
